Summary
Yamaha WX-030 wireless speaker with MusicCast. Controlled over TCP/IP via the Yamaha Extended Control (YXC) HTTP API. This spec covers the advanced/Link-distribution API subset (/v1/...) applicable to WX-030 firmware that supports API version 2.00 or later. Basic functions (power, input, volume, etc.) are described in a separate "Basic" YXC specification, not included here.

Macros
- id: make_group
label: Make a Link Group
description: |
Sequence from source Section 9.1.2.
steps:
- create_group_id: random 16-byte (32 hex char) Group ID
- set_client_info: POST /v1/dist/setClientInfo on each client (group_id, zone)
- set_server_info: POST /v1/dist/setServerInfo on master (group_id, zone, type=add, client_list)
- start_distribution: GET /v1/dist/startDistribution?num=N on master
- id: remove_client
label: Remove a Client from a Group
description: |
Sequence from source Section 9.1.3.
steps:
- clear_client: POST /v1/dist/setClientInfo on removed client (group_id="")
- update_server: POST /v1/dist/setServerInfo on master (type=remove, client_list=[ip])
- start_distribution: GET /v1/dist/startDistribution?num=N on master
- id: add_client
label: Add a Client to a Group
description: |
Sequence from source Section 9.1.4.
steps:
- set_client_info: POST /v1/dist/setClientInfo on new client (group_id, zone)
- set_server_info: POST /v1/dist/setServerInfo on master (type=add, client_list=[ip])
- start_distribution: GET /v1/dist/startDistribution?num=N on master
Safety
confirmation_required_for: []
interlocks:
- description: |
If a Device is already setup as the Link distribution server, setClientInfo
on that device is denied. Caller must first call setServerInfo to cancel
server status, then verify role != "server" via getDistributionInfo before
re-issuing setClientInfo. (Source Section 5.3)
- description: |
Group creation with 2018+ master can take 2-3 minutes when Link control
is "standard" or "stability". Source recommends prohibiting other
operations on the controller UI until getDistributionInfo status == "working".
(Source Section 9.1.8 #3)
- description: |
You cannot cancel creating a Group while it is being processed. (Source 9.1.8 #3)
